Reach for this book when the morning routine has become a battlefield or a comedy of errors. It is the perfect choice for children who are eager to be independent but get easily distracted by their own imagination. The story follows Eddie as he attempts to get ready for school entirely on his own, turning mundane tasks like dressing and eating into high-energy experiments and adventures. Parents will appreciate the gentle humor and the way the book validates a child's effort while acknowledging that a little adult guidance is still necessary. It is an ideal read for ages 3 to 7, especially during the transition to a new school year or when a child is insisting on doing everything themselves. By celebrating Eddie's creative process, the book transforms the stress of getting out the door into a shared moment of laughter and pride in growing up.
